Bivalirudin Versus Heparin During PCI in NSTEMI: Individual Patient Data Meta-Analysis of Large Randomized Trials

Bivalirudin and heparin show similar effectiveness for non-ST-segment-elevation myocardial infarction patients undergoing PCI. Bivalirudin significantly reduced serious bleeding events compared to heparin.

Background:
- The comparative benefit-risk profile of bivalirudin versus heparin anticoagulation in non-ST-segment-elevation myocardial infarction (NSTEMI) patients undergoing percutaneous coronary intervention (PCI) remains uncertain.
- Previous meta-analyses lacked the granularity to provide definitive conclusions.
Approach:
- An individual patient data meta-analysis was conducted using data from 5 large trials (MATRIX, VALIDATE-SWEDEHEART, ISAR-REACT 4, ACUITY, BRIGHT).
- The analysis included 12,155 patients randomized to either bivalirudin or heparin, focusing on 30-day all-cause mortality and serious bleeding as primary endpoints.
Key Points:
- Thirty-day mortality rates were similar between bivalirudin (1.2%) and heparin (1.1%) groups (aOR, 1.24; P=0.25).
- No significant differences were observed in cardiac mortality, reinfarction, or stent thrombosis rates between the two anticoagulants.
- Bivalirudin significantly reduced serious bleeding events, both access site-related and non-access site-related, compared to heparin (3.3% vs 5.5%; aOR, 0.59; P<0.0001).
Conclusions:
- Procedural anticoagulation with bivalirudin or heparin in NSTEMI patients undergoing PCI yields comparable rates of mortality and ischemic events.
- Bivalirudin demonstrates a significant safety advantage by reducing serious bleeding complications compared to heparin.
